Interview with Meat-eating Leftist

Bob Riven: I started meat-eating leftist as a forum for myself and two other friends, AK and JBC, merely so we can vent to each other about current events, political ideology, and simple self-appeasement. I run a small family farm in upstate New York, in Delaware County, one of the infamous red counties in the Catskill Mountain region. While not exactly a bastion of leftist politics, the county is mostly comprised of dairy farmers who tend to lean towards the libertarian end of the spectrum, making me (and AK who lives about 6 miles away) a very minor Socialist minority.

I grew up in a schizophrenic household. My mother is a devout Christian who makes a big show about her religiosity. My father is a staunch Communist and atheist, who always ridiculed my mother’s faith. Needless to say, my complete mental state to this day is in question thanks to these two and the damage inflicted on my sense of identity. My posts tend to bash organized religion and embrace leftist thinking and approaches towards gaining power for individuals in an increasingly corporate-owned world.

We never meant for the blog to take off in popularity, nor has it yet, so any attention we get, like this interview, is a welcome surprise.

SO: If Democrats were to take power of congress and the executive branch, what are some of the first policy changes they’d have to make to reverse the damage of the Bush Administration?

BR: Democrats are part of the overall problem. I mean, replacing one corrupt party with another, that is just as close to big business, is pointless, to me. I don’t see much difference between the two parties, to be honest. Sure the Republicans are evil and corrupt and all that, but the overall structure of the two party system is so flawed that it doesn’t really matter who runs Congress because in the end, politicians on both sides of the aisle are beholden to big business, not to me and you. As long as we live under a two party, corporate-run system, we can never experience true democracy. If we want real change after the Republicans lose, then we need to address a multi-party system where all voices are represented.

SO: How much damage do you think the noise machine, Fox News, has caused to the mainstream media due to their “echo effect.”

BR: Mainstream media lost its backbone a long time ago when it ceased being independent and started being snatched up by companies like Disney. So what we see is FoxNews which is nothing more than an arm of the White House, and then on the other side we have the mainstream ‘liberal’ media that is too scared to be truly investigative any more. I don’t think that Fox has had an echo effect to be honest. I think that mainstream news outlets are the bitches of their corporate masters, and hence, when profits matter more than real news, well then, they would never cover anything too controversial.
